Samsung is continuing the roll out of its Samsung Galaxy Tab A tablet and the device has now launched in Samsung’s home country of South Korea.
The Samsung Galaxy Tab A tablet is launching in South Korea with support for Samsung’s S Pen and the device will be available in LTE and WiFi versions.
The Galaxy Tab A comes with a 9.7 inch display that has a resolution of 1024 x 768 pixels and the device is powered by a quad core 1.2GHz processor.
Other specifications on the tablet include 1.5GB of RAM for the non S Pen model and 2GB of the S pen model, the device also features 32GB of included storage and a microSD card slot which can take up to 128GB cards..
The tablet is equipped with front and rear facing cameras, on the front of the device there is a 2 megapixel camera and on the back of the device there is a 5 megapixel camera, the tablet features a 6000 mAh battery and Android Lollipop.
